Canucks lineup tonight: Vancouver’s projected lineup for game against San Jose Sharks

The Vancouver Canucks are gearing up for a showdown against the San Jose Sharks on Monday at 9 p.m. ET. The Canucks, with a record of 16-10-7, are currently sitting in fourth place in the Pacific Division, while the Sharks are struggling at 11-19-6 for the season.

In terms of injuries, the Canucks have been relatively healthy, with the exception of Filip Hronek who remains on Injured Reserve due to a lower-body injury since November 27. However, J.T. Miller has returned from his personal hiatus, bolstering the team’s roster for the upcoming game.

Here’s a look at the potential lineup for the Canucks against the Sharks:

Forwards:
1. LW Phil Di Giuseppe – C J.T. Miller – RW Brock Boeser
2. LW Jake DeBrusk – C Elias Pettersson – RW Linus Karlsson
3. LW Dakota Joshua – C Pius Suter – RW Conor Garland
4. LW Danton Heinen – C Teddy Blueger – RW Kiefer Sherwood

Defense Pairings:
1. Quinn Hughes – Tyler Myers
2. Carson Soucy – Noah Juulsen
3. Derek Forbort – Vincent Desharnais

Goalkeepers:
– Kevin Lankinen
– Thatcher Demko

Powerplay Squads:
1. Jake DeBrusk, Elias Pettersson, Brock Boeser, Conor Garland, Quinn Hughes
2. Kiefer Sherwood, Pius Suter, Danton Heinen, J.T. Miller, Tyler Myers

Penalty Kill Lines:
1. Pius Suter, Danton Heinen, Carson Soucy, Tyler Myers
2. Teddy Blueger, Kiefer Sherwood, Derek Forbort, Noah Juulsen

The Canucks are looking to bounce back from a tough overtime loss to the Ottawa Senators in their last game. They are favored to win against the Sharks, with Vancouver listed at -265 on the moneyline. The over/under is set at 5.5 goals combined for the game.

Following the matchup with San Jose, the Canucks will face the Seattle Kraken on Saturday at 4 p.m. EST, and then take on the Calgary Flames on Tuesday, December 31 at 9 p.m. EST. The team will wrap up the week with back-to-back games against the Kraken and the Nashville Predators on January 2 and 3, respectively.
